News published about Village Capital

Village Capital taps local partners to deploy $4 million fund for early-stage African startups
TechCabal - Jul 15, 2025
Village Capital has selected five entrepreneur support organizations in Ghana, Nigeria, and Tanzania as venture partners. The new $4 million fund is part of the Africa Ecosystem Catalysts Facility (AECF) initiative.

African startups undervalued globally due to poor storytelling, report says
TechCabal - Jun 26, 2025
African startups are often overlooked due to poor storytelling and a lack of strategic narrative. A 2021 Village Capital report ranked communications as one of the most underfunded capabilities among African startups.

Village Capital and Standard Chartered Invest in Women-Led Startups in Africa and MENA
Tech In Africa - May 30, 2025
Village Capital and Standard Chartered invest $200,000 in three women-led startups. The selected startups are BeMe from Pakistan, Dabchy from Tunisia, and FreshSource from Egypt.

Village Capital invests $150,000 in two female-led startups
Bendada.com - Dec 30, 2024
Village Capital invested $150,000 in two innovative women-led startups: Rhea Soil Health Management and Regxta. The investment was made through Standard Chartered’s Women in Tech Financing Facility.

Village Capital Invests USD 850 K IN Two African Agritech Startups
WeeTracker - Jul 30, 2024
Village Capital invests USD 850 K in African agritech startups Aquarech and Coamana. Aquarech offers a Buy Now, Pay Later solution for fish feed and provides training and precision agriculture tools.
